Студопедия.Орг Главная | Случайная страница | Контакты | Мы поможем в написании вашей работы!  
 

Заказчик



ФАМИЛИЯ

ИМЯ

АДРЕС

ИНДЕКС

ГОРОД

УЛИЦА

ДОМ

КВАРТИРА


КНИГА

ИЗДАТЕЛЬСТВО

ГОД ИЗДАНИЯ

ШИФР ПО КАТАЛОГУ ИЗДАТЕЛЬСТВА

АВТОР

НАЗВАНИЕ

КОЛИЧЕСТВО ЭКЗЕМПЛЯРОВ

Количество элементов на ДПД, описывающих даже относительно не сложные системы, может достигать нескольких сотен. Так как построение и чтение таких диаграмм затруднено, необходимо использовать методику, основанную на иерархическом подходе.

1. Строится диаграмма самого верхнего уровня иерархии, тек называемая контекстная диаграмма, на которой рассматриваемая система представлена одной вершиной типа процесс. Контекстная диаграмма предназначена для отображения внешних сущностей, поэтому на ней изображаются внешние сущности, а также поступающие к ним и принимаемые от них потоки данных.

2. Система разбивается на несколько процессов, которые изображаются на диаграмме следующего уровня иерархии. Между ними определяются потоки данных, циркулирующие внутри системы. Потоки данных связывающие систему с внешними сущностями переключаются на процессы их передающие или принимающие.

3. Любой процесс может быть детализирован, т.е. ему может соответствовать диаграмма более низкого уровня иерархии. Количество иерархических уровней диаграмм ничем не ограничено; процесс декомпозиции имеет смысл прекратить, если описание процесса может быть достаточно компактно сделано с помощью деревьев и таблиц решений или на структурном естественном языке.

4. При построении иерархии ДПД должны соблюдаться следующие правила:

внешние сущности и накопители данных, при необходимости дублируются на диаграммах более низкого уровня, копии накопителей и внешних сущностей специальным образом помечаются;

накопители данных размещаются на том уровне, на котором они используются более чем одним процессом. Соблюдение этого правила позволяет избежать чрезвычайного усложнения диаграмм верхних уровней иерархии;

входные и выходные потоки детализируемого процесса должны либо дублироваться, либо уточняться на диаграмме следующего уровня. Иначе говоря, входными потоками для диаграммы более низкого уровня могут быть либо входные потоки процесса верхнего уровня, либо их компоненты, это справедливо и для выходных потоков диаграммы.

Жестких ограничений на количество элементов, расположенных на диаграмме. не существует; вместе с тем, оптимальным считается использование семи процессов на одном уровне. При большем количестве диаграмма становится трудночитаемой, при меньшем - появляется неоправданное количество диаграмм.





Дата публикования: 2014-12-08; Прочитано: 190 | Нарушение авторского права страницы | Мы поможем в написании вашей работы!



studopedia.org - Студопедия.Орг - 2014-2024 год. Студопедия не является автором материалов, которые размещены. Но предоставляет возможность бесплатного использования (0.006 с)...